Two U.S. Marines killed in Iraq, raising U.S. death toll in conflict to
1,999

BAGHDAD, Iraq - (AP) Two U.S. Marines were killed by a roadside
bomb during fighting with insurgents in western Iraq, the military said
Tuesday.
The deaths occurred Friday near Amiriyah, 40 kilometers (25 miles)
west of Baghdad, the military said in a statement.
The Marines were assigned to the Regimental Combat Team 8, 2nd
Marine Division, II Marine Expeditionary Force (Forward).
The deaths raised to 1,999 the number of members of the U.S.
military who have died since the beginning of the Iraq war in March 2003,
according to an Associated Press count.
